CPU Operating Modes
The application program in a PLC executes repeatedly. In addition to executing the
application program, the PLC CPU regularly obtains data from input devices, sends data
to output devices, performs internal housekeeping, and performs communications tasks.
This sequence of operations is called the sweep.
The basic operating mode of the PLC is called Standard Sweep mode. In this mode,
the CPU performs all parts of its sweep normally. Each sweep executes as quickly as
possible with a different amount of time consumed each sweep.
The PLC may instead operate in Constant Sweep Time mode. In this mode, the CPU
performs the same series of actions but each sweep takes the same amount of time.
The PLC may also be in either of two Stop modes:
Stop with I/O Disabled mode
Stop with I/O Enabled mode
